Abstract

The invention provides an aerosol container 10 which has a neck portion 12 which is the same wall thickness as the rest of the container and has an inner surface 14, an outer surface 16 and an opening 18. A cap 20 is provided which has an internal recess 22 which is defined by a shoulder zone 24 which has an internal recess facing surface 26 and a neck portion 12 facing surface 28. A further zone 27 of the cap 20 is located to the exterior of the cap and forms a sleeve 29 which, in use, overlaps the neck portion 12 outer surface 16. The cap 20 is made of deformable steel. A ring 30, of steel is provided. A seal 40 is made of resiliently deformable material. In use, the ring 30 is placed over the outer surface 16 of the neck portion 12 and fits quite snugly thereover. The seal 40 is interposed between the cap 20 and the neck portion 12. The cap 20 is then placed onto the opening 18 of the container 10 with the recess 22 being placed into the opening 18 so that the surface 28 of the shoulder zone 24 overlaps and faces a portion of the inner surface 14.

Technical field
The present invention is meant a kind of closed system and sealing method that is used for container.
Background technology
The inventor recognizes that polyphenyl dioctyl phthalate glycol ester (PET) aerosol (aerosol) container utilizes usually presses pleat (crimped) metal cap body next airtight, and wherein the PET material of container covers the part of metal cap body and pressed pleat to form sealing then together.
The closed system of this closed container and the complicated in mechanical structure of method, and cause increasing cost.

The specific embodiment
The present invention now describes with reference to the accompanying drawings, not only is confined to embodiment.
In the diagram:
Spread all over Reference numeral 10 of the present invention and normally indicate polyphenyl dioctyl phthalate glycol ester (PET) aerosol container.
This container can be made by Merlon, though it, has higher temperature tolerance, higher physical strength and good transparency at present than PET costliness.
Container 10 has the neck 12 with the identical wall thickness of these container other parts, and this neck has inner surface 14, outer surface 16 and opening 18.
Be provided with lid 20, it has inner recess 22, and this recess is limited by shoulder district 24, and this shoulder district has towards the surface 26 of inner recess with towards the surface 28 of neck 12.The outside of lid is provided with another district 27 of lid 20, and this another district is formed with the sleeve pipe 29 of imbrication in use at neck 12 outer surfaces 16.Lid 20 is made of deformable steel.
Be provided with ring 30, be formed from steel among this embodiment.Yet this ring can be made by glass filled nylon or other plastic material, and in this case, the size of ring will be different on its degree of depth, is 3.0mm at this, is 2.1mm for steel loop.
Sealing strip 40 is made by elastic deformable material.
In the use, ring 30 be placed on neck 12 outer surface 16 above, and quite be properly mounted on above that.Sealing strip 40 places between lid 20 and the neck 12.Lid 20 is placed on the opening 18 of container 10 then, and wherein recess 22 is placed on opening 18 the insides, so that the surface 28 in shoulder district 24 overlaps and towards the part of inner surface 14.
Make lid 20 distortion by apply power of enforcement to surface 26 then, increase the diameter on surface 28 thus.Yet, thereby the degree restriction diameter increment of ring 30 restrained deformations that are slidingly matched.
Along with diameter increases, lid 20 is with neck 12 sealings.Outside area 27 can press to whereby the ring 30 above, with enhanced leaktightness.
In this embodiment is that the paraffin/lpg aerosol is lit up (paraffin/LPGaerosol candle), and candle wick protector 50 covers on the candle wick 52 that invests lid 20.Before candle wick is lighted, remove candle wick protector 52 earlier.
Why thinking that the present invention has the invention advantage, is because so as can be known aerocolloidal assembling simply and thus is minimized its manufacturing cost by diagram.
